Does water go through house wrap?

No, water does not go through house wrap. House wrap is a breathable, water-resistant barrier that helps keep out water, air, and vapors. It is made of woven polyethylene and plastic film and is used to cover the outside surface of a house or other building structure.

Unlike a traditional vapor barrier, like a plastic sheet, house wrap allows air and water vapor to pass through while still keeping out wind-driven rain. However, if house wrap is installed incorrectly, or if there are gaps around doors and windows, water can get into wall cavities and cause damage.

Therefore, to ensure your house wrap functions properly, it’s important to use appropriate installation techniques, as well as use properly sealed doors and windows with flashings.

How long is Tyvek good for uncovered?

Tyvek is a highly durable material and can last for many years when maintained correctly. However, when exposed to the elements and not covered, Tyvek will only last for a few years depending on environmental conditions.

Exposure to sunlight and rain, snow, wind, and other environmental conditions will reduce the lifespan of the material. Generally, it is recommended to cover Tyvek with an additional covering material such as aluminum, vinyl, or plastic to ensure its longevity.

Without proper protection from the elements, Tyvek may start to experience discoloration, fading, deterioration, and other signs of aging within a few years of use.
